1. Common causes of dehydration in squirrels

How to deal with dehydration in squirrels

According to feedback from netizens and expert advice, the main causes of dehydration in squirrels are as follows:

ReasonProportionTypical symptoms
High temperature environment35%Shortness of breath, lethargy
Not enough water28%Poor skin elasticity and sunken eye sockets
disease caused22%Diarrhea, vomiting
stress response15%Refusal to eat, trembling

2. Emergency steps

According to animal rescue groups, here are the steps you should take if you find a dehydrated squirrel:

1.Hydrate immediately: Use a syringe or dropper to slowly feed electrolyte water (1:10 salt to sugar water ratio).

2.Environmental cooling: Move the squirrel to a shady area out of direct sunlight.

3.Skin test: Gently pinch the skin on the back and observe the rebound speed (more than 2 seconds means severe dehydration).

4.Professional help: Contact a wildlife rescue station or veterinarian.

degree of dehydrationTreatment measuresFrequency of hydration
Mild (skin rebounds for 1-2 seconds)oral rehydration solution2-3ml per hour
Moderate (sunken eye sockets)subcutaneous rehydrationRequires professional operation
Severe (coma)intravenous infusionSend to hospital immediately

3. Preventive measures

Tips for preventing dehydration drawn from popular content:

• Guaranteed 24-hour clean drinking water in summer

• The cage temperature is maintained at 20-25°C

• Provide water-rich fruits and vegetables (e.g. cucumber, watermelon)

• Avoid outdoor activities during midday hours

5. Special reminder from experts

1. It is forbidden to forcefully pour water to avoid choking into the lungs

2. The mortality rate of dehydration in young rats is as high as 60%, which requires special attention.

3. Wild squirrels should be released into the wild after rescue

4. Long-term dehydration may cause kidney failure
